Great food, great atmosphere- looking for a fun, different, night out with friends this is the place to go to. A place everyone knows in chelsea- a favorite hangout, ! a sexy bar and grreat people, it can get packed wed- sat nights as the bar is open till 2. not always a queue but at times expect to wait- this is no ordinary place. The owner for 23 years is a darling and if warms to you, he has some magnificent tales! Dont sit in his chair- you'll see why....The food is a mix with chinese and is very tasty, ask the waitress to guide you and try the grilled beef pancakes! if only they had one in new york!
